网络流量采集入门教程:轻松掌握数据搜集方法
随着互联网的普及,网络流量采集技术已经成为企业、政府和个人不可或缺的工具。通过网络流量采集,我们可以了解网络使用情况、用户行为以及潜在的安全威胁。本文将为您介绍网络流量采集入门教程,帮助您轻松掌握数据搜集方法。
一、网络流量采集概述
- 定义
网络流量采集是指对网络中的数据传输进行监测、记录和分析的过程。通过采集网络流量,我们可以了解网络使用情况、用户行为、安全威胁等信息。
- 作用
(1)网络性能监控:了解网络带宽、延迟、丢包等性能指标,优化网络资源配置。
(2)安全防护:发现潜在的安全威胁,提前预警并采取措施。
(3)用户行为分析:了解用户上网习惯,为产品设计、运营策略提供依据。
(4)数据挖掘:从海量数据中提取有价值的信息,为企业决策提供支持。
二、网络流量采集入门教程
- 网络流量采集工具
(1)Wireshark:一款功能强大的网络协议分析工具,可捕获、显示和分析网络流量。
(2)tcpdump:一款开源的网络数据包捕获工具,适用于Linux系统。
(3)WinDump:tcpdump的Windows版,适用于Windows系统。
- 网络流量采集方法
(1)端口镜像(Port Mirroring)
端口镜像是一种将网络中所有数据包复制到指定端口的技术。通过端口镜像,我们可以实时捕获网络流量。
(2)旁路部署(Bypass Deployment)
旁路部署是指在网络中部署一台采集设备,对网络流量进行实时采集。采集设备通常采用高性能硬件,以保证数据采集的准确性。
(3)深度包检测(Deep Packet Inspection,DPI)
深度包检测技术可以对数据包进行深入分析,提取出有用信息。通过DPI技术,我们可以识别出特定类型的数据包,如HTTP、FTP等。
- 网络流量采集步骤
(1)确定采集目标:明确需要采集的网络流量类型,如Web流量、邮件流量等。
(2)选择采集工具:根据实际需求选择合适的网络流量采集工具。
(3)部署采集设备:将采集设备部署在网络中,确保设备能够正常工作。
(4)配置采集参数:根据采集目标,配置采集设备的参数,如端口、协议等。
(5)启动采集过程:启动采集设备,开始实时采集网络流量。
(6)数据分析和处理:对采集到的数据进行分析和处理,提取有价值的信息。
三、网络流量采集注意事项
遵守相关法律法规:在采集网络流量时,应遵守国家相关法律法规,不得侵犯他人隐私。
保护数据安全:对采集到的数据进行加密存储,防止数据泄露。
合理使用采集数据:采集数据应仅用于合法目的,不得滥用。
注意采集设备性能:选择性能优良的采集设备,以保证数据采集的准确性。
总之,网络流量采集技术在现代社会中具有广泛的应用前景。通过本文的介绍,相信您已经对网络流量采集有了初步的了解。希望您能够掌握网络流量采集方法,为我国网络事业发展贡献力量。
猜你喜欢:分布式追踪